The Charles River Esplanade: Boston's Urban Green Lung

Stretching along the Boston side of the Charles River, the Charles River Esplanade is one of the city's most beloved and vital public green spaces. This extensive parkland offers a tranquil escape from urban life, providing recreational opportunities, cultural events, and stunning views of the Boston and Cambridge skylines. It truly serves as Boston's "green lung."

Origins and Development

The concept of the Charles River Esplanade emerged from the vision of landscape architect Charles Eliot, a protégé of Frederick Law Olmsted. In the late 19th and early 20th centuries, as the Charles River underwent transformation from a tidal estuary to a freshwater basin, plans were developed to create a linear park system along its banks. The Esplanade's development continued through the mid-20th century, shaped by successive landscape designers and public initiatives (Charles River Conservancy, 2023).

A Hub for Recreation and Leisure

The Esplanade is a popular destination for a multitude of activities. Its paved pathways are ideal for running, jogging, walking, and cycling, attracting thousands daily. Numerous open lawns provide space for picnicking, sunbathing, and informal sports. Playgrounds, exercise stations, and public art installations enhance the visitor experience (Massachusetts Department of Conservation and Recreation, 2023).

Iconic Features and Landmarks

Several notable landmarks dot the Esplanade, adding to its charm and functionality:

  • Hatch Memorial Shell: An iconic outdoor amphitheater, it hosts numerous free concerts and events throughout the summer, most famously the Boston Pops Fourth of July concert.
  • Arthur Fiedler Footbridge: Connects the Esplanade to the Beacon Hill neighborhood, offering scenic views and easy access.
  • Storrow Drive: While a major highway, the design of the Esplanade aimed to mitigate its impact, creating a natural barrier between the parkland and urban traffic.
  • Community Boating, Inc.: Offers affordable sailing and kayaking lessons, making water access equitable.

Environmental Role and Biodiversity

Beyond recreation, the Esplanade plays a crucial ecological role. Its trees and green spaces contribute to urban cooling, air purification, and stormwater management. It provides habitat for various bird species, small mammals, and insects, enhancing urban biodiversity and connecting residents with nature (Emerald Necklace Conservancy, 2022).

Preservation and Future

Managed primarily by the Massachusetts Department of Conservation and Recreation (DCR) in partnership with organizations like the Charles River Conservancy, the Esplanade requires ongoing maintenance and preservation efforts. Future plans often focus on improving accessibility, enhancing ecological resilience, and upgrading existing infrastructure to ensure it remains a vital resource for generations to come (Charles River Conservancy, 2023).
